There, I noticed that it gave the dates "8 February 1920–24 June 2004"… putting his death just a day ago. He died at Possum Kingdom Lake, Texas, after a battle with cancer, according to the article.
This is the man often credited as "The Father of ASCII" and inventor of the ESCape character. According to the German article, he was a Latter-day Saint ("Mormon").
